At 1,672 metres, on the ridge linking Sauris to Val Pesarina, Malga Malins welcomes you with all the authenticity of a genuine Carnic mountain hut. The building was recently renovated, but it has kept its original architecture, so the charm of these mountain dairies remains intact.
You can reach it on foot or by 4×4: from Sauris di Sopra, head up towards Casera Festons and continue along the track (CAI trail 204), or approach from the Val Pesarina side. Along the way, the Anello delle Malghe Pieltinis trail offers views of the Dolomiti Pesarine, and just a short walk from the hut lies the small Malins lake, home to newts among its rich aquatic vegetation.
Here you can taste cheese made on site, stop for a hearty mountain meal and, if you like, stay the night to experience the silence and slow pace of alpine life. It’s also a great stopping point for anyone exploring the area’s trails by mountain bike.
